Subject: [PATCH 2/2] ARM: flush_ptrace_access: invalidate correct I-cache alias
Date: Thu,  5 Aug 2010 11:36:49 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1281004609-7563-3-git-send-email-will.deacon@arm.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1281004609-7563-2-git-send-email-will.deacon@arm.com>

copy_to_user_page can be used by access_process_vm to write to an
executable page of a process using a mapping acquired by kmap.
For systems with I-cache aliasing, flushing the I-cache using the
Kernel mapping may leave stale data in the I-cache if the user
mapping is of a different colour.

This patch introduces a flush_icache_alias function to flush.c,
which calls flush_icache_range with a mapping of the specified
colour. flush_ptrace_access is then modified to call this new
function instead of coherent_kern_range in the case of an aliasing
I-cache and a non-aliasing D-cache.

diff --git a/arch/arm/mm/flush.c b/arch/arm/mm/flush.c
index c6844cb..25c771c 100644
--- a/arch/arm/mm/flush.c
+++ b/arch/arm/mm/flush.c
@@ -39,6 +39,18 @@ static void flush_pfn_alias(unsigned long pfn, unsigned long vaddr)
 	    : "cc");
 }
 
+static void flush_icache_alias(unsigned long pfn, unsigned long vaddr, unsigned long len)
+{
+	unsigned long colour = CACHE_COLOUR(vaddr);
+	unsigned long offset = vaddr & (PAGE_SIZE - 1);
+	unsigned long to;
+
+	set_pte_ext(TOP_PTE(ALIAS_FLUSH_START) + colour, pfn_pte(pfn, PAGE_KERNEL), 0);
+	to = ALIAS_FLUSH_START + (colour << PAGE_SHIFT) + offset;
+	flush_tlb_kernel_page(to);
+	flush_icache_range(to, to + len);
+}
+
 void flush_cache_mm(struct mm_struct *mm)
 {
 	if (cache_is_vivt()) {
@@ -89,8 +101,10 @@ void flush_cache_page(struct vm_area_struct *vma, unsigned long user_addr, unsig
 	if (vma->vm_flags & VM_EXEC && icache_is_vivt_asid_tagged())
 		__flush_icache_all();
 }
+
 #else
-#define flush_pfn_alias(pfn,vaddr)	do { } while (0)
+#define flush_pfn_alias(pfn,vaddr)		do { } while (0)
+#define flush_icache_alias(pfn,vaddr,len)	do { } while (0)
 #endif
 
 #ifdef CONFIG_SMP
@@ -118,10 +132,13 @@ void flush_ptrace_access(struct vm_area_struct *vma, struct page *page,
 		return;
 	}
 
-	/* VIPT non-aliasing cache */
+	/* VIPT non-aliasing D-cache */
 	if (vma->vm_flags & VM_EXEC) {
 		unsigned long addr = (unsigned long)kaddr;
-		__cpuc_coherent_kern_range(addr, addr + len);
+		if (icache_is_vipt_aliasing())
+			flush_icache_alias(page_to_pfn(page), uaddr, len);
+		else
+			__cpuc_coherent_kern_range(addr, addr + len);
 #ifdef CONFIG_SMP
 		if (cache_ops_need_broadcast())
 			smp_call_function(flush_ptrace_access_other,
